Default Water on capet on passenger side

ok so its rainy as hell here in WA right now...and it just started happening...i get a good amt of water on my passenger side carpet (front only) what you think the problem is? my floor pans are fine...is there a drain plug down there that might have fallen out or somthing?

it's your ac condensor tube. It's either clogged or has come out of the hole that goes through the firewall. Happens all the time on Hondas. Look up under the dash on that side, and there is a hose about 1/2 inch in diameter. That should be the one to look at.
